whats happening with old bridge?
The Scottish Parliament voted to scrap tolls on the bridge from February 2008.[5] The bridge was nearing the end of its life in the 2010s, and a parallel replacement was built. On 5 September 2017 all traffic was transferred to the new Queensferry Crossing.[6] This allowed the bridge to close for repairs and realignment work on the approach roads to enable its new role as a "public transport corridor": open only to buses, taxis, cyclists and pedestrians from 1 February 2018.[7]
